How to Hire an SEO Expert
Hiring the right SEO expert is crucial to improving your website’s search engine rankings, driving more traffic, and boosting conversions. Here’s a comprehensive guide to help you hire an SEO expert:
1. Define Your SEO Goals
Before you start looking for an SEO expert, be clear about what you want to achieve. Different businesses have different SEO needs, such as:
- Higher Search Rankings: You want to rank higher for specific keywords.
- Increased Organic Traffic: You want to drive more visitors to your site.
- Improved Conversion Rates: You want to turn more visitors into customers.
- Technical SEO Fixes: You need help with site speed, Core Web Vitals, or mobile-friendliness.
Defining your SEO goals helps you find a specialist with the right skills.
2. Determine Your Budget
SEO can be a long-term investment, so consider how much you’re willing to spend. SEO pricing varies, depending on:
- Hourly Rate: Some SEO consultants charge per hour (e.g., $75–$200+ per hour).
- Monthly Retainer: Many SEO professionals offer a monthly retainer fee (e.g., $1,000–$5,000+ per month).
- Project-Based Pricing: SEO experts may charge a fixed fee for specific projects like an SEO audit, website optimization, or link building.
Having a budget in mind helps you set realistic expectations for the level of expertise you can hire.
3. Look for Proven SEO Experience
An SEO expert’s experience and track record are critical indicators of their ability to deliver results. Look for the following:
- Years of Experience: Aim for someone with at least 3-5 years of SEO experience.
- Relevant Industry Experience: It’s a bonus if the SEO expert has worked with businesses in your industry, as they’ll be more familiar with relevant keywords and competition.
- Previous Success: Ask for case studies or examples of their past work. Look for measurable success, such as improved rankings, traffic growth, or increased conversions.
4. Ask for References and Reviews
A reputable SEO expert should provide references or have testimonials available. Reach out to their past clients to understand:
- How effectively the SEO expert achieved results.
- The quality of communication and project management.
- Whether they saw a return on investment (ROI).
Checking reviews on platforms like Clutch, Upwork, or Google can also give insight into their reputation and work quality.
5. Assess Their SEO Knowledge
When interviewing candidates, ask about their knowledge of SEO best practices and Google’s latest algorithm updates. Here are some key areas they should be able to explain:
- On-Page SEO: Content optimization, meta tags, URL structure, internal linking.
- Technical SEO: Core Web Vitals, site speed, mobile optimization, and site architecture.
- Off-Page SEO: Link building strategies, social signals, and brand mentions.
- Content Strategy: How they plan to create or optimize content to target relevant keywords.
- Tools They Use: Ask about SEO tools they rely on, such as Google Search Console, SEMrush, Ahrefs, Screaming Frog, and Moz.
6. Evaluate Their SEO Strategy
Ask the expert to walk you through their SEO process and strategy. A good SEO expert should focus on long-term, sustainable growth and not just quick fixes. Here’s what to look for:
- Custom Strategy: They should provide a customized SEO plan based on your business’s unique needs and goals, not a generic approach.
- White Hat Techniques: Avoid anyone who promises quick results through black hat SEO techniques (e.g., buying links, keyword stuffing). These methods may result in penalties from Google.
- Measurable KPIs: The expert should explain how they plan to measure success (e.g., organic traffic, search rankings, lead generation, conversion rates).
7. Check Their Communication Skills
SEO is an ongoing process, so good communication is essential. When interviewing, pay attention to:
- Transparency: Do they communicate clearly and honestly about what to expect from SEO? Be wary of anyone who promises guaranteed rankings.
- Regular Updates: Will they provide regular reports and updates? Ask how often they’ll update you on performance and what metrics they will track.
- Accessibility: How easily can you reach them for questions? Clear communication and responsiveness will ensure smooth collaboration.
8. Test Their Analytical Skills
SEO involves a lot of data analysis. Your SEO expert should be proficient in analyzing:
- Google Analytics: They should know how to interpret traffic patterns, user behavior, and conversion rates.
- Google Search Console: Ask if they can identify technical issues like crawl errors, security issues, and site indexing problems.
- Reporting: The expert should provide detailed reports that show progress based on data, not just vague promises. Ask for sample reports to see how they measure success.
9. Understand Their Tools and Techniques
An SEO expert’s toolkit is key to understanding how they work. Here are some tools and techniques they should be familiar with:
- Keyword Research Tools: Google Keyword Planner, Ahrefs, or SEMrush.
- Backlink Analysis: Majestic, Moz, or Ahrefs to analyze backlinks and identify opportunities for link building.
- Technical SEO Tools: Screaming Frog, Google Lighthouse, or GTMetrix to assess site speed, crawlability, and mobile optimization.
- Rank Tracking: Tools like Moz or SEMrush to monitor ranking progress.
- Content Optimization Tools: Clearscope, Surfer SEO, or Frase to help with content relevancy and optimization.
10. Discuss Long-Term Commitment
SEO is not a one-time project—it requires ongoing optimization. Ask the SEO expert about:
- Long-Term Plans: How they’ll continue to optimize and update your site in the long term.
- Adjusting Strategy: SEO requires adaptation. Will they adjust their strategy if algorithms change or results don’t meet expectations?
- Exit Plan: Should you decide to part ways, ask about the handover process. Will they provide access to all analytics accounts, reports, and strategies they’ve implemented?
11. Request an SEO Audit
A good way to gauge an expert’s skills is by requesting a site audit. They should be able to identify:
- Current strengths and weaknesses of your website.
- Technical issues that could be hindering your ranking (e.g., broken links, slow loading pages).
- Content gaps and opportunities for optimization.
This audit can help you assess whether the expert understands your business and can provide actionable insights.
Key Questions to Ask Before Hiring
- Can you share examples of past SEO successes?
- What SEO tools do you use?
- How do you approach on-page and off-page SEO?
- How do you stay updated on Google’s algorithm changes?
- How do you measure and report progress?
- What is your approach to link building?
- How will you adapt your strategy based on my business needs?
By following this guide, you’ll be better equipped to hire the right SEO expert who can help you meet your business objectives, increase organic traffic, and boost your search rankings.